GORD MACKINTOSH served twenty-three years as a Member of the Manitoba Legislature, including seventeen as a Minister – notably as Attorney General, Family Services Minister, and Minister of Conservation and Water Stewardship. In 2016 he declined to seek re-election.
After politics, Gord released a light-hearted memoir, Stories Best Left Untold, and taught political science at the University of Winnipeg for six years. He is now a Senior Advisor with Counsel Public Affairs helping clients with government relations, and is a travel humourist with popular monthly columns in the Winnipeg Free Press.
MELANIE GAGNON, Project Director, and CESAR CRUZ CAZARES, Architect and Design Lead with Republic Architecture Inc. They will provide an insightful overview of the extensive restoration work at Kennedy House, a cherished heritage site in our region. With much of the project set to conclude this year, their presentation will highlight Republic’s commitment to heritage conservation and the careful approach taken to preserve the building.
Kennedy House stands as one of premier heritage landmarks in Red River North, known for its historical significance and its time as a beloved summer tea house. Unfortunately, due to structural concerns the house closed its doors in 2015. In response, Red River North Tourism took action, forming the Kennedy House Renewal Committee to advocate for its restoration. Since then, the committee has been actively collaborating with the provincial government to preserve and revitalize this important piece of our region’s history.
